Carolyn Cliff is running for election to the Island County Superior Court in Position 2 to replace Judge Vickie Churchill, who is retiring this year. Cliff is a local attorney on Whidbey who serves as a judge pro tem for the superior court. She has also argued civil cases in front of the Superior Court and worked as the court commissioner on a temporary basis.
Cliff believes that both legal experience and judicial temperament are essential qualifications for any judge. She is running on the principles of community compassion, patience, and tough but fair decisions. In this race, Cliff is supported by all three judges in Island County. She is rated "Exceptionally Well Qualified" by both the Loren Miller Bar Association and the Qlaw Judicial Evaluation Committee.
Cliff is being challenged by Kathleen Petrich, a private attorney and a judge pro tem for the Island County Superior Court and District Court. Petrich is a member of the Island County Bar Association. She had a successful career practicing in Seattle firms for more than 20 years.
